directions

  • Peel, core and slice the apples thinly. Mix together with the lemon rind and juice, sugar and water and put into a greased 1 litre pie dish.
  • Cream the fat and caster sugar together until light and fluffy.
  • Beat the egg until liquid and beat into the creamed mixture.
  • Fold in the flour lightly and spread the mixture over the apples.
  • Bake in a moderate oven at 180C, gas mark 4 for 40 - 45 minutes until the apples are soft and the sponge is firm.
  • Serve with pouring custard or melted apple jelly and single cream.
